Jefferson @ Cavender - E - NS

(1 Reviews)
Dallas, TX 75211, USA

Contact and Address

Category: Bus station, Transit station,
Address: Dallas, TX 75211, USA
Postal code: 75211

Location & routing

Get Directions

Most Recent Reviews


  • (March 10, 2018, 6:25 pm)

    Very convenient.

Write a Review